Are Texas surcharges going away?
The bill passed by the Texas legislature eliminates the DRP entirely, including all past, present, and future surcharges. This means any surcharges owed as of September 1, 2019, will no longer be owed. And no surcharges will be assessed after September 1, 2019. Jun 28, 2021
Can you drink at 18 in Japan?
The legal drinking age in Japan is 20. While this age differs from country by country, as long as you’re over 20 years of age, you’re free to drink in Japan. … As in many other countries, people under the legal age of 20 also cannot purchase alcohol. Some stores will ask you for identification to confirm your age.
What age can you get your license in Georgia?
16 years old To qualify for a driver’s license, you must: Be at least 16 years old. Have held a learner’s permit (instructional permit) for at least 1 year and 1 day. Have had no major traffic violations that resulted in the suspension of your learner’s permit.

Which is worse DUI or OVI?
The simple answer is that there is not really any difference between the two acronyms. Whether you are charged with a DUI, DWI, OMVI or OVI, they all refer to the same thing, which is operating a vehicle under the influence of alcohol or drugs.
What is the zero tolerance law in Florida?
Florida Zero Tolerance Law Zero Tolerance in Florida means drivers under 21 with a blood alcohol level of . 02 will lose their license for 6 months. Drivers under 21 with a blood alcohol level of . 05 or higher will be required to attend a substance abuse course.
What is the move law?
California’s “Move Over” law requires all drivers to move over a lane or, if they are unable to do that safely, slow down when they see amber flashing lights on Caltrans vehicles, law enforcement and emergency vehicles, and tow trucks. … “Motorists must give all workers a safe place along the side of California’s roads.” Oct 16, 2019
What is the driving age in China?
18 The legal driving age in China is 18. Unlike some countries that will allow foreign drivers to use their driver’s licenses from their native countries, China requires a local driving permit or a Chinese driver’s license. They do not even accept International Driver’s Permit.
